#ifndef nsMathMLOperators_h___
#define nsMathMLOperators_h___
#include "nslayout.h"
#include "nsCoord.h"
typedef PRUint32 nsOperatorFlags;
// define the bits used to handle the operator
#define NS_MATHML_OPERATOR_MUTABLE 0x80000000 // the very first bit
// define the bits used in the operator dictionary
#define NS_MATHML_OPERATOR_FORM 0x3 // the very last two bits tell us the form
#define NS_MATHML_OPERATOR_FORM_INFIX 1
#define NS_MATHML_OPERATOR_FORM_PREFIX 2
#define NS_MATHML_OPERATOR_FORM_POSTFIX 3
#define NS_MATHML_OPERATOR_STRETCHY (1<<2)
#define NS_MATHML_OPERATOR_FENCE (1<<3)
#define NS_MATHML_OPERATOR_ACCENT (1<<4)
#define NS_MATHML_OPERATOR_LARGEOP (1<<5)
#define NS_MATHML_OPERATOR_SEPARATOR (1<<6)
#define NS_MATHML_OPERATOR_MOVABLELIMITS (1<<7)
// Macros that retrieve those bits
#define NS_MATHML_OPERATOR_IS_MUTABLE(_flags) \
(NS_MATHML_OPERATOR_MUTABLE == ((_flags) & NS_MATHML_OPERATOR_MUTABLE))
#define NS_MATHML_OPERATOR_GET_FORM(_flags) \
((_flags) & NS_MATHML_OPERATOR_FORM)
#define NS_MATHML_OPERATOR_FORM_IS_INFIX(_flags) \
(NS_MATHML_OPERATOR_FORM_INFIX == ((_flags) & NS_MATHML_OPERATOR_FORM_INFIX))
#define NS_MATHML_OPERATOR_FORM_IS_PREFIX(_flags) \
(NS_MATHML_OPERATOR_FORM_PREFIX == ((_flags) & NS_MATHML_OPERATOR_FORM_PREFIX))
#define NS_MATHML_OPERATOR_FORM_IS_POSTFIX(_flags) \
(NS_MATHML_OPERATOR_FORM_POSTFIX == ((_flags) & NS_MATHML_OPERATOR_FORM_POSTFIX ))
#define NS_MATHML_OPERATOR_IS_STRETCHY(_flags) \
(NS_MATHML_OPERATOR_STRETCHY == ((_flags) & NS_MATHML_OPERATOR_STRETCHY))
#define NS_MATHML_OPERATOR_IS_FENCE(_flags) \
(NS_MATHML_OPERATOR_FENCE == ((_flags) & NS_MATHML_OPERATOR_FENCE))
#define NS_MATHML_OPERATOR_IS_ACCENT(_flags) \
(NS_MATHML_OPERATOR_ACCENT == ((_flags) & NS_MATHML_OPERATOR_ACCENT))
#define NS_MATHML_OPERATOR_IS_LARGEOP(_flags) \
(NS_MATHML_OPERATOR_LARGEOP == ((_flags) & NS_MATHML_OPERATOR_LARGEOP))
#define NS_MATHML_OPERATOR_IS_SEPARATOR(_flags) \
(NS_MATHML_OPERATOR_SEPARATOR == ((_flags) & NS_MATHML_OPERATOR_SEPARATOR))
#define NS_MATHML_OPERATOR_IS_MOVABLELIMITS(_flags) \
(NS_MATHML_OPERATOR_MOVABLELIMITS == ((_flags) & NS_MATHML_OPERATOR_MOVABLELIMITS))
class nsMathMLOperators {
public:
static void AddRefTable(void);
static void ReleaseTable(void);
// Given the string value of an operator and its form (last two bits of flags),
// this method returns true if the operator is found in the operator dictionary.
// Attributes of the operator are returned in the output parameters.
static PRBool LookupOperator(const nsStr& aOperator,
const nsOperatorFlags aForm,
nsOperatorFlags* aFlags,
float* aLeftSpace,
float* aRightSpace);
};
#endif /* nsMathMLOperators_h___ */
